Over
To be finished with or completed
Patois: Di wuk ova now.
English: The work is over now.

Read more »Over
To the other side or beyond something
Patois: Yuh wi find it ova deh suh
English: You will find it over there

over
Indicates movement above something
Patois: Di plane a fly ova di sea.
English: The plane is flying over the sea.
